0% found this document useful (0 votes)
28 views

5 Weeks Data Science Boot Camp Learning Structure

Data boot camp structure

Uploaded by

naswel0797274661
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
28 views

5 Weeks Data Science Boot Camp Learning Structure

Data boot camp structure

Uploaded by

naswel0797274661
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
You are on page 1/ 2

5 Weeks Data Science Boot Camp Learning

Structure
Step 1: Program Orientation and Data Science Foundation.

- Orientation: Introduction to the Program, whole program expectations, and rules


and regulations.
- Introduction to data science, overview of data science, its applications, possible
data science career path, and the data science lifecycle.
- Setting up environments for tools and technologies which we will be using
throughout the program.
- Mathematics, Probability, and Statistics for data science. This will include probability
and sampling, mathematical analysis, A/B testing, Increasing test sensitivity, linear
algebra and differential calculus.

Step 2: Python for Data Science

- Introduction to Python and SQL programming for data science, including data types,
variables, basic operations, data structures (lists, dictionaries, etc.), control flow,
conditional statements, and functions.
- Advanced Python concepts including OOPS and how to build Python packages, and
modules.
- Python Libraries for data science: Pandas, NumPy, Matplotlib, seaborn and
Sklearn.

Step 3 : SQL For Data Science

Step 4 : Data Manipulation and Cleaning

● Explore data science and analysis python packages, and how to use them on
different data science processes(pandas, numpy, matplotlib, searborn, beautiful
soup, selenium, and MySQL-python.
● Data Collection techniques, data cleaning, handling missing values, data
preprocessing and analysis.

Step 5: Exploratory Data Analysis (EDA)

● Techniques for data visualisation using libraries like Matplotlib and Seaborn.
● Statistical analysis, including measures of central tendency and data distribution.

Step 6: Data Wrangling and Feature Engineering

● Data wrangling methods, including filtering, merging, and reshaping data.


● Feature engineering: creating meaningful features from raw data.
Step 7: Machine Learning Fundamentals

● Introduction to supervised and unsupervised learning.


● Linear regression, logistic regression, and model evaluation metrics.

Step 8 : Advanced Machine Learning

● Decision trees, random forests, and ensemble methods.


● Clustering techniques (K-means, hierarchical clustering) and dimensionality reduction
(PCA).

Step 9 : Deep Learning and Neural Networks

● Introduction to neural networks and deep learning.


● Building and training neural networks with pytorch.

Step 10: Cloud Computing Fundamentals.

● Introduction to special topics such as natural language processing, computer vision,


or reinforcement learning.

Step 11: Introduction to Generative AI

Final Phase: Special Topics and Capstone Project Kickoff

You might also like